Drug Absorption: How Your Body Takes in Medication and Why It Matters

When you swallow a pill, it doesn’t just disappear and start working. Drug absorption, the process by which medications enter your bloodstream from the site of administration. Also known as medication uptake, it’s the make-or-break step that decides if your drug will help, hurt, or do nothing at all. A pill might be perfectly formulated, but if your stomach is full, your gut is inflamed, or you took it with grapefruit juice, absorption can drop by half—or worse. This isn’t theory. It’s why some people feel nothing from their blood pressure meds while others get dizzy from the same dose.

What you don’t see on the label—inactive ingredients, the fillers, coatings, and binders that hold pills together—can make or break absorption. A coating designed to protect your stomach from NSAIDs might also delay when the active ingredients, the chemicals that actually treat your condition get released. And if you’re taking fiber supplements, antacids, or even coffee with your meds, you’re changing how fast or slow those active ingredients move through your system. That’s why timing matters: taking metformin with food reduces side effects but can slow absorption. Taking lithium with high salt? Your body holds onto it longer, raising toxicity risk.

Even your body’s own changes affect absorption. As you age, stomach acid drops, gut motility slows, and liver enzymes shift—meaning the same dose that worked at 30 might barely register at 65. And if you’ve built up metabolic tolerance, when your body starts breaking down drugs faster over time, absorption might stay the same, but your system clears the drug before it can do its job. That’s why some side effects fade—your body adapts. But if the drug isn’t being absorbed properly to begin with, no amount of tolerance will fix the root problem.

Drug absorption isn’t just about pills. It’s why nasal sprays like esketamine work fast, why patches deliver steady doses, and why some meds can’t be crushed or chewed. It’s the hidden science behind why your pharmacist asks if you take your meds with food, why your doctor switches you from a tablet to a liquid, and why two people on the same drug have totally different results.
